Well, the past few weeks have been eventful...I've been ill pretty much since the start of term and on Thursday I decided it was time to go to the doctors. 11:30 am I got told my asthma is back and is a lot worse, I was given prescriptions for Beclometasone, Ventolin and Prednisolone (a steroid tablet). I asked about the flu vaccine and the nurse said that she'd give it to me then and there as I didn't have a fever just a bit of a throat infection. So after all that I went and picked up my new medication and took it, went to asda and as I was arriving home started feeling a bit ill. I found it harder and harder to breathe and in the end asked my ex to ring uni security who then told me I should head over to the hospital. I got worse and worse untill I eventually couldn't breathe and was taken round from the waiting room straight into A&E. Then I was put on oxygen and monitored untill they decided I could go home. All of that was adventure enough but as I was getting ready for bed my throat started feeling tight again so I took some of my blue inhaler like the doctor had told me too and text my mates about it. As my throat got even more tighter I took more inhaler till eventually my heart decided it didn't like it and started acting funny at which point the ambulance had to be called and I had to sit there being monitored till my pulse went down.
and that was my fun Thursday night. I'm now fighting a cold, the flu and a chest infection whilst my asthma get worse - the next month is gona be interesting. Lets hope I'm at least a little better for Tuesday as I'm gona go see the Get Happy Tour in Wolverhampton
